On Wednesday in Munich city center, around 550 midwives demonstrated for better working and birth conditions.
Bavarian National Midwives (BHLV) and work union Verdi organized the demonstration. According to the organizers, many families with children joined the protest march.
A midwife must sometimes care for up to ten women giving birth. This not only affects the quality of care, but also the quality of training. There is no time for practical guidance, trainees often have to replace full-time midwifes and care for women giving birth.
Non-hospital employed midwives' major problem is the high cost of professional liability insurance. From the low average annual salary of '‚¬23,300 around '‚¬3600 should be paid to the insurance company. These issues for midwifes concern the whole health sector. Health insurance and increased costs for liability insurance affect the quality of care and birth conditions.
